O/P, I've had no issues with mine. I have bought mine in the fall of 2013. Probably over 1500 rounds down the pipe. It's a 14.5" barrel version with decent brake. I run the Canada Ammo Dominion Arms x39 that's non corrosive. I bought 3k rounds when it cost 200$ per case. Everyone I know enjoys shooting the NEA. It gets a bad Rep because of early failures. Buy a NEA lower. It won't mate with a dpms or Colt lower. There is however less slop in the rifle compared to my dpms. I get good accuracy. Minute of cantaloupe with open sights off hand at 200. If you were living in the Toronto area I would tell you to meet me at the range and judge for yourself. The weak part of the x39 AR 15 is in the mags. Regardless of what you buy, get ASC made mags. I've had 1 failure to feed.
